Ingredients
– 2 boneless, skinless chicken breasts, sliced thinly
– 2 medium zucchinis, sliced into half-moons
– 1 red bell pepper, sliced
– 1 cup snap peas
– 3 cloves garlic, minced
– 1 tablespoon fresh ginger, minced
– 2 tablespoons soy sauce (or tamari for gluten-free)
– 1 tablespoon sesame oil
– 1 tablespoon vegetable oil
– Salt and pepper, to taste
– Sesame seeds, for garnish (optional)
– Cooked rice or noodles, for serving
Step-by-Step Instructions
Creating your Chicken and Zucchini Stir-Fry is a breeze if you follow these simple steps:
1. Prep the Ingredients: Slice the chicken, zucchini, bell pepper, and snap peas, and set them aside.
2. Marinate the Chicken: In a bowl, combine the sliced chicken with soy sauce, stirring to coat. Let it marinate for 10 minutes if time allows.
3. Heat Oil: In a large skillet or wok, heat the vegetable oil over medium-high heat.
4. Cook the Chicken: Add the marinated chicken to the skillet. Cook for 5-7 minutes until no longer pink, stirring occasionally.
5. Add Vegetables: Toss in the garlic, ginger, zucchini, bell pepper, and snap peas. Stir well to combine.
6. Stir-Fry: Continue cooking for another 5-7 minutes until the vegetables are tender-crisp.
7. Add Sesame Oil: Drizzle sesame oil over the mixture and stir to combine. Taste and season with salt and pepper as necessary.
8. Servings: Remove from heat and serve over cooked rice or noodles, garnishing with sesame seeds if desired.

Freezing and Storage
Proper storage will keep your Chicken and Zucchini Stir-Fry fresh for later enjoyment:
– Storage: Maintain le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
– Freezing: To freeze, place the stir-fry in a freezer-safe container. It can be stored for up to 3 months. When ready to eat, defrost overnight in the fridge and reheat on the stovetop.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can I use frozen vegetables?
Yes, frozen veggies can save time but may release more water when cooked. Just adjust cooking time accordingly.
Can I make this vegetarian?
Absolutely! Substitute the chicken with tofu or tempeh and use the same marinade for flavor.
What can I serve with this stir-fry?
Pair your stir-fry with cooked rice, quinoa, or whole-grain noodles for a complete meal.
How do I know when the chicken is fully cooked?
Ensure the chicken reaches an internal temperature of 165°F (75°C). It should be no longer pink inside.
Is this dish gluten-free?
To make it gluten-free, use tamari instead of soy sauce and check other ingredient labels.
